Understanding the Root Cause of Status Inquiry Overload


No Real-Time Visibility for Customers

Most message-heavy misunderstandings stem from a single source: customers can’t check cargo location in real time. Without clear, continuous visibility, they chase updates manually, causing more work for your team.


Disconnected Systems and Manual Workflows

Outdated operations that rely on copy-paste processes or disconnected carrier data make teams chase cargo updates across many channels. This messy method leads to mix-ups and missed milestones.




Delayed Milestone Updates from Carriers

Many carriers move slowly when sharing shipment updates, leaving clients without clear, current info. When key milestones like Gate In, Loaded, or Delivered are delayed, customers are left confused, causing more 'Where is my cargo?' messages.


What Advance Shipment Notifications Actually Mean

An advance shipment notification (ASN) is a smart, scheduled alert sent to clients before major delivery moments. It outlines what’s coming and what to check, minimizing mix-ups and managing expectations.

Shippers now see timely updates as standard. Whether by message, mail, or mobile alert, they expect automated notification systems to inform them before they inquire. These timely triggers reduce risk and keep customers in control of their supply chain.


How Automated Alerts Reduce Tracking Emails by 70%


Automatic Trigger-Based Updates

With the right system, milestone-based messages are sent the moment containers move: Gate In, Loaded, Discharged, Out for Delivery, and beyond. 

These shipping notifications can be sent via email, SMS, or system webhook, delivering the details directly to the customer, with no need for them to chase.


Сustomers Receive Information Before They Ask

Proactive updates provide answers before customers even ask. This timely tactic stops the surge of 'Where is my cargo?' messages, speeding up support.


Eliminates Manual Monitoring Effort

With an automated notification system in place, your team no longer needs to constantly click through carrier portals. The system manages milestones and makes room for more meaningful, forward-focused tasks.
